#55054e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#55054e is composed of 33.3% red, 2% green and 30.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 94.1% magenta, 8.2% yellow and 66.7% black. It has a hue angle of 305.3 degrees, a saturation of 88.9% and a lightness of 17.6%. #55054e color hex could be obtained by blending #aa0a9c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

#55054e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#55054e has RGB values of R:85, G:5, B:78 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.94, Y:0.08,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 5571918.

Shades and Tints of #55054e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b010a is the darkest color, while #fff7fe is the lightest one.
